Big Boi\r - Big Boi was charged with three counts of possession of a controlled substance and one count of possession of drug paraphernalia in Miami on August 7, 2011. The 36-year-old rapper apparently got caught up by police canines who sniffed ecstasy pills and powder tucked away in his luggage as he was getting off a cruise shop. T.I.\r - Following a seven-month prison stint for a felony gun charge, a very-much-still-on-probation T.I. was arrested in Los Angeles along with his wife, Tameka "Tiny" Cottle, on charges of felony possession of a controlled substance on September 1, 2010. The couple was initially pulled over after making an illegal U-Turn however, after smelling marijuana in the car, police conducted a search which resulted in the discovery of an unspecified amount of ecstasy pills. Being in direct violation of his probation, Tip was sentenced to 11 months in jail on October 15, 2010. \r\r(Photo by Jamie McCarthy/Getty Images for AXE)

Gucci Mane \r - Although he was eventually freed, Gucci Mane was held in handcuffs outside crew member Waka Flocka's house after an unexpected police raid turned up illegal guns and drugs including marijuana and X. Waka later responded to a warrant put out for his arrest related to the December 2010 raid by turning himself in to the police in early January 2011.\r\r(Photo by Frederick M. Brown/Getty Images)

Lil Wayne - Lil Wayne was given a sobering sentence for his 2008 Arizona drug arrest in which border patrol and police canines found ecstasy, marijuana, over $22,000 in cash and three guns. In lieu of jail time, Weezy was ordered to stay sober until 2013, a seemingly insurmountable task for the rapper who once penned "I Feel Like Dying," a 2007 ode to his addictions. Lil Boosie - In addition to the serious charge of first degree murder Lil Boosie is now facing, the Baton Rouge rapper is also dodging various drug charges including multiple attempts to smuggle drugs including marijuana, codeine and ecstasy pills into the state prison where he's currently incarcerated.
